問題タブ [prawnto]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ruby-on-rails - エビ、エビ、テンプレート
私の英語でごめんなさい。
アプリケーションで prawn と prawnto を使用しようとしています。テンプレートとして使用するpdfファイルがあります。pdfファイルには1ページしかなく、そのページにはヘッダーとフッターしかありません。コントローラーにこれがあります:
テンプレートが最初に生成されたページでのみレンダリングされ、他のページにはテンプレートがないことを除いて、すべて問題ありません。
生成されたすべてのページでテンプレートを繰り返す方法を知っている人はいますか?
事前に考えてください。よろしく。
ruby-on-rails - prawnto を Gemfile に移動すると「Missing Template」エラーが発生する理由
gem の依存関係を 2.3.5 プロジェクトの bundler に移動した後、エラーが発生する理由:
PDFを生成するとき?
次のようにすると、PDFを生成できます。
で、これが修正であるenvironment.rb
かどうかはわかりません。
ruby-on-rails - えび+えびと号
最後に.pdfを追加するとshow.pdf.prawnをロードするshowアクションがあるため、エビが機能していることはわかっています。しかし、私はフォームを持っています:
これは、カウントを生成アクションに送信します。
私の生成アクション内には、次のものがあります。
そして私の generate.pdf.prawn は次のようになります:
フォームを送信すると、URL: が表示http://localhost:3000/generate.pdf
され、Chrome は
Failed to load PDF document
他のエラーや情報を表示しません。
私は取得Rendered holders/generate.pdf.erb
していることに気付きました: .prawn ファイルを探していないことを示す私の開発ログ。
私は何を間違っていますか?
pdf - エビのPDFでヘッダーと列を正しく整列させる方法は?
Rails3.1.4にエビを入れた請求書のPDFを生成しています。
それは問題を抱えて動作します。問題は、すべてのデータセルが「日付」である最初の列に圧縮されることです。ヘッダーにもう1つ[]を追加しようとすると、「データは2次元配列です...」というエラーが発生しました。各列をヘッダーの下に正しく配置するにはどうすればよいですか?本当にありがとう。
ruby-on-rails-3 - PDF prawnto が rails 3.2.8 で動作しない
Rails 3アプリでエビを使用してpdfファイルを生成しています。現在、Rails 3.2.8 にアップグレードした後、Rails プラグイン prawnto に問題があります。エラーは次のとおりです。
railsサーバーすら起動できません。この問題を解決する方法はありますか? ありがとう。
ruby-on-rails - RSpec テストで PDF 生成をスタブするにはどうすればよいですか?
Rails 3.2.6でPDFを生成するためにPrawnとPrawntoを使用しています
次のように .pdf 拡張子に応答するコントローラーがあります。
そして、これを行うテスト:
PDF のレンダリングには約 2 ~ 3 秒かかり、テスト スイートの速度が大幅に低下します。
とはいえ、コントローラー テストでPDF の内容をテストしたくないので、PDF 生成を完全にスタブ化し、respond_to を使用して適切な PDF ビュー テンプレートに委譲するようにします。これは私が理解できなかったビットです。
これまでに試したことは次のとおりです。
ただし、それは役に立たないようです。コントローラーは依然として PDF のレンダリングを終了します。ポインタはありますか?
ruby - エビで画像に境界線を追加するにはどうすればよいですか?
エビ (pdf ライブラリ) を使用して画像に境界線を追加するにはどうすればよいですか? これが可能であれば、パディングも追加できますか?
ruby-on-rails - Railsprawntogemはmultiple-dbからpdfを生成します
私はそのようなモデルを持っています:
私はそのようなビューのようなpdfを生成する必要があります
それはうまくいきますが、私がそのようなpdfをしようとすると:
それは私にエラーを与えます...
コントローラの方法:
エラー:
では、別のテーブルのデータを取得してpdfを作成するにはどうすればよいでしょうか。
私が書くときも
大丈夫
ruby-on-rails - PRAWN レール 3 の未定義のメソッド サイズ
こんにちは、このコード行でエラーが発生しています:
ファイル名は「show.pdf.prawn」
エビの宝石を使用してページをpdfに生成しようとしています。
しかし、フォントサイズを変更してもうまくいきません。
代替手段または回避策はありますか?ありがとう。
ところで: 私は railstips.org の簡単なチュートリアルに従っています: http://railstips.org/blog/archives/2008/10/13/how-to-generate-pdfs-in-rails-with-prawn/
ruby-on-rails - 各ページ n エビ レールの小計を作成する
だから私は私のレールでエビを使ってレポートを作成し、いくつかの会計データを作成します。モデルからではなく、file.pdf.prawn を作成し、そこにレポートのレイアウトを配置してエビを実行します。レポートの各ページの下部に小計が必要です。コントローラーから生成される all_total とは異なります。
つまり、1 ページに印刷されるデータの量を知る必要があり、そのデータを合計できます。
感謝と敬意